Hello, you're watching "how to find a general database," my name is Lauren Presley and I'll show you how to do it. Right now we're at the Z. Smith Reynolds library homepage, the URL is zsr.wfu.edu. Across the top of the page you see several tabs to help you find materials, and since we're looking for a database we'll click on the databases tab. Here you'll see that we've selected several quick picks for you. Academic Search Premier and ProQuest are really good general databases. If you're not sure where to get started, that's where I would go. We have a couple other useful ones here too, Encyclopedia Britannica will give you an overview of a topic if you're looking something general. Business Source Complete is good for business students. You might be interested in the OED to see the history of a word. WorldCat will show you books and libraries all over, so if there's a book that you want but you can't find here, you can see if there's one in a library nearby. These quick picks will help you find a database if you're not exactly sure where to begin. If you want something more specific, of course you can always ask a librarian.
